How much do automation engineering manager j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for automation engineering manager in Anderson, SC is $126,371.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$107,600.00 and $146,500.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does an automation engineering manager do?

An Automation Engineering Manager oversees the design, implementation, and optimization of automated systems in manufacturing or software development. They lead a team of engineers to improve efficiency, reduce costs, and enhance productivity through automation technologies. Responsibilities include project management, system integration, troubleshooting, and ensuring compliance with industry standards. They collaborate with other departments to align automation strategies with company goals. Strong technical expertise, leadership skills, and problem-solving abilities are essential for this role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an automation engineering manager?

An Automation Engineering Manager should have a strong background in automation technologies, process improvement, project management, and a relevant engineering degree. Familiarity with PLC/SCADA systems, robotics, industrial control systems, and certifications such as PMP or Six Sigma is often required. Excellent le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help drive team performance and foster cross-functional collaboration. These capabilities are essential for delivering efficient automation solutions, ensuring project success, and guiding multidisciplinary teams in fast-paced environments.

What are some typical challenges faced by automation engineering managers in their day-to-day work?

Automation Engineering Managers often balance multiple projects and deadlines while ensuring high quality and compliance with industry standards. A common challenge is integrating new automation technologies with existing systems, which requires careful planning and troubleshooting. Collaboration with cross-functional teams—including operations, IT, and maintenance—is crucial for aligning technical solutions with business goals. Additionally, staying current with emerging automation trends and training team members on new tools is a key part of the role, helping drive continuous improvement and operational efficiency.

About Bridge Brothers

Bridge Brothers designs, engineers, fabricates, and constructs highly customized steel bridge systems for municipalities, national parks, contractors, energy companies, private developers, and industrial clients across North America.

Unlike firms focused on repetitive design work, every project presents a new engineering challenge. Our team partners across engineering, detailing, fabrication, construction, and project management to deliver one-of-a-kind structures that are built—not just designed.

As one of the fastest-growing bridge companies in the industry, we're investing heavily in our engineering organization and are looking for a leader to help build what comes next.
